how to use the bank of communications credit card payment?
each credit card payment has its own applicable scope, and the cardholder can use the Bank of Communications credit card to deduct the principal of the transaction within the applicable scope of the credit card payment.
the use scope of credit card payment can be inquired and confirmed through the corresponding activity content in the credit card website or the corresponding activity promotion short message. In addition, it needs to be reminded that the credit card payment must be used within its validity period, and those remaining after the validity period will automatically expire.
Rules of Use
1. Each credit card payment shall be used separately within its corresponding amount, available scope and effective period, and other special rules (if any) stipulated by the Center shall be observed.
The specific validity period, usable scope and other special rules of each credit card payment shall be subject to the terms and conditions of the designated activities for giving credit card payment and the relevant regulations of the Center; The Center reserves the right to update these terms and conditions or relevant regulations from time to time. For details, please refer to the website of Bank of Communications Credit Card.
2. within the specified amount and other special rules, the credit card payment can be used to deduct the transaction principal of all or part of the eligible transactions (hereinafter referred to as "designated transactions") that occur within the available scope of the credit card payment by the cardholder using the credit card account (including the main card or its subsidiary card) with the credit card payment within the validity period.
3. The credit card payment shall be used within its validity period, and the specific use time shall be subject to the trading time of the designated transaction recorded in the GreTai system. If the credit card payment remains after the expiration date, it will be automatically invalidated.
4. The use of credit card payment will be automatically carried out when the Center makes background bookkeeping for the designated transaction, and the deducted amount will be credited to the cardholder's account within three days after the designated transaction is recorded in the account in the form of a return transaction that is totally or partially hedged with the transaction principal of the designated transaction. At the time of the transaction, the cardholder must still confirm the full transaction principal of the designated transaction without deduction.
5. If the cardholder has multiple credit card payments under the same Bank of Communications credit card that meet the deduction conditions of the specified transaction, the multiple credit card payments can be accumulated for the deduction of the transaction principal of the same specified transaction;
The specific deduction sequence is: unless the terms and conditions of the designated activities or the Center provide otherwise, the credit card with a shorter validity period and all other credit cards (if any) donated under the activities or conditions to which the credit card belongs will be given priority.
after all the credit card funds donated under these activities or conditions are used up, if the transaction principal of the designated transaction is not fully deducted, the credit card funds donated by participating in other activities or meeting other conditions will be used again.
when multiple credit cards are used for the same designated transaction, the actual deductible amount will be calculated according to the respective rules of each credit card, which will be based on the original transaction principal amount of the designated transaction.
6. Credit card payment is a reward right given to the cardholder by the Center. It should not be regarded as cash or cash right under any circumstances, and it cannot be transferred, traded or cashed, and will not cause any change or influence on the credit line, available line and account balance of the cardholder.
the credit card payment can only be used to offset the principal part of the transaction amount of the specified transaction, and it cannot be used to offset the interest, handling fee and other transaction principal under the cardholder's Bank of Communications credit card, nor can it be used to offset any payables due by the cardholder.
